Output 3d6521da5012f6a2e86606727a7af3821af897471db91aba6bf2f24973776db1:3

value
22602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f6344d1749a92959de9c954f1d843da1cdcbde OP_EQUAL
address
3PCffCUXrwGbJFzFt5B8mty8Wpco43rndX
transaction
3d6521da5012f6a2e86606727a7af3821af897471db91aba6bf2f24973776db1
confirmations
12573
spent
true